The first name was initially derived from 'Stella Maris', a title for the Virgin Mary meaning 'star of the sea'; from the medieval period it has been bestowed simply in reference to the brightness and beauty of a star. This name was created by the 16th-century poet Sir Philip Sidney for the subject of his collection of sonnets Astrophel and Stella. Hebrew WebAnother opinion [clarification needed] states that Jerome himself interpreted the name as meaning "star of the sea" or Stella Maris, by relating it to a Hebrew word for star, (ma'or), from the verb ('or), to be light or shine. While our Western understanding can easily associate thoughts and emotions as the function of the mind, the Easterner sees the same function in the breath. The name Stella has appeared in the top 1,000 list of names for baby girls since 1900, the first available year of data from the Social Security Administration. While the Western mind simply sees breath as the exchange of air within the lungs, the ancient Hebrew mind understood the breath in an entirely different way as can be seen in Job 32:8: The wind within man and the breath () of the Almighty teach them.
